According to the journal on strategic adaptability, the authors assert that in markets that are mildly volatile, organizations that first analyze the markets before venturing into it tend to perform well. They perform better than the organizations which approach new markets using strategy plans. The authors prospect that with efficient market analysis and strategic orientation, the organization is likely to come up with contingent prospects which will enable it to survive the dynamic forces of the market……………..
